An education recruitment agency is seeking an SEN Lecturer to support learners with Special Educational Needs. The role includes planning lessons, assessing student work, and providing guidance.

Candidates need a teaching qualification and experience in teaching SEN students. The position offers competitive hourly rates, flexible hours, and the opportunity to inspire the next generation.

The role is aimed at those passionate about education and willingness to complete safeguarding training.

How to prepare for a job interview at Dovetail and Slate

✨Know Your SEN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of Special Educational Needs. Familiarise yourself with different types of SEN and effective teaching strategies. This will show the interviewers that you're not just qualified, but genuinely passionate about making a difference.

✨Plan a Sample Lesson

Prepare a short lesson plan that you can discuss during the interview. Highlight how you would engage SEN students and adapt your teaching methods to meet their needs. This practical demonstration can really set you apart from other candidates.

✨Show Your Passion for Education

Be ready to share why you love teaching and working with SEN students. Share personal anecdotes or experiences that illustrate your commitment to education. This will help the interviewers see your enthusiasm and dedication to inspiring the next generation.

✨Ask Thoughtful Questions

Prepare some insightful questions about the role and the agency's approach to SEN education. This shows that you're not only interested in the position but also invested in understanding how you can contribute to their mission.
